Eurogroup have written to owners on the Domaine de Figuiere, St. Maxime demanding a 25% reduction in rent before any more rent is paid. They have not paid the quarterly rent in April and I assume will not pay again unless anyone is stupid enough to agree to this reduction.

Several owners are in the process of issuing CDPs to either get EG (or their comically named 'brand' Madame Vacances) to either pay up or get out of our apartments. From what I understand this process (post-CDP, assuming they don't pay) requires court action and is not cheap, so if there are any other owners out there please join our Facebook group, where we are sharing our progress on getting this parasitical organisation to pay up or get out.

I have a Eurogroup apt in Les Deux Alpes. We have just received email

stating that Eurogroup want to reduce our rents by 25% and have not

paid the last 2 quarters rent. Complete blackmail! Is there an

ombudsman/regulatory organisation in France that can support

leaseback owners in this position?

Sienna - It sounds like EG are trying the same trick in multiple developments, 25% reduction or no more money. I am not aware of an ombudsman, although there cannot be an industry where one is more needed. I think the only route is trying to issue a CDP and then court.

Raby - clearly a desperate measure to make some money. Either a holiday maker did it (and they should pay) or its a building fault which should be covered by warranty. We are still in dispute with Gerimmo/EG about the swimming pool which had to be repaired which of course the owners are being held liable for, even though we neither built nor maintain the pool. Don't pay them - hopefully this rotten company will fall into administration/liquidation before too long.
